Summary
Technologies make huge impacts on the various industries including farming. It is necessary to make
changes in the technologies to enhance the productivity and performance of various processes in
farming. Agriculture field is highly affected by the technologies, as the farm manager’s required high
financial performance and productivity. There are various emerging technologies, which can be used in
farming, such as big data, artificial intelligence, Internet of Things, robotics, 3-D printing, and
automation. It is necessary for improving profit and stewardship. In addition, technological changes have
provided various benefits to the farmers in their fields and animals. There is a huge impact on the capital
of labor in fields for decades (Lowenberg-DeBoer, 2015).
Besides, training and education are necessary for the farmers and farm managers to understand all
those technologies. It should include meetings, distance education modules, and webinars. Moreover,
farmers are not comfortable with business planning, and transition planning. Therefore, it is necessary
to overcome the gap in production agriculture. In addition, scorecards can be used to assessing
management gaps. Farmers should have financial management skills, such as analyzing key performance
measures, computing, budgeting tools, setting policies, analyzing competitive team for loans and
division of earnings (Brown, 2017).
In addition, strategic management becomes a useful thing for farmers, which provides market
opportunities and technologies. In conclusion, emerging technologies will be beneficial for production
agriculture and farm management. It will improve the efficiency and productivity of production
agriculture as well as reduce economic risks.
